
Littleton, CO – Rosemann & Associates, P.C. announces our collaboration with Vista Residential Partners on 16 West Dry Creek Apartments, a new market-rate, Class A multifamily community.
The development features 172 units across three modern garden-style buildings, offering studios, one-, two-, and three-bedroom apartments. Residents enjoy co-working spaces, a resort-style pool, a fitness center, pet-friendly amenities, and scenic walking trails like the High Line Canal Trail.
Prime Location & Connectivity
Located just 14 miles south of downtown Denver, the site provides great access to C-470, RTD light rail, the Tech Center, historic Downtown Littleton, and a newly developed Costco-anchored retail center less than half a mile away. This makes 16 West Dry Creek ideal for anyone seeking a balanced urban-suburban lifestyle.
Sustainability at the Core
The community embraces eco-friendly living, incorporating solar panels, heat pumps, and bike storage to align with Littleton’s evolving housing vision and support a sustainable future for residents.

Project Timeline
Vertical construction is set to begin in approximately August 2026, with the first units expected to be ready by mid-2027. Full project completion is anticipated in December 2027.
